How to Purchase Emergency Oxygen Masks for Pets

104 9
    • 1). Determine the size of oxygen mask you will want to purchase. If your pet would wear a large muzzle, you will likely need a large oxygen mask; likewise, if your pet is small, such as a cat or even a ferret, you will need a small oxygen mask. If you have multiple pets, you may want to acquire more than one oxygen mask as a precautionary measure.

    • 2). Browse a few sites online to learn about your options and to find what mask will best suit your needs. If you are operating a veterinary clinic, look for anesthesia masks at veterinary supply sites. Fire departments, animal rescues and similar non-profit agencies often will be able to acquire oxygen masks for free. Investigate Pets America and Oxygen Masks 4 Pets websites determine whether you qualify for donated masks. If you are a private owner, a set of three masks (small, medium and large) will cost approximately $85.00, as of 2010.

    • 3). Follow the instructions on the website to order your masks. Veterinary supply sites will have order forms very much like any other retailer's site; they will ask you for the size and quantity you wish to order and you will pay with a debit or credit card. Non-profits will usually need to contact the owner of the oxygen mask site or distribution center and send proof of their status as an organization.
